Assessment of ciliary phenotype in primary ciliary dyskinesia by micro-optical coherence tomography.
JCI insight - 9 Mar 2017
Solomon George M, Francis Richard, Chu Kengyeh K, Birket Susan E, Gabriel George, Trombley John E, Lemke Kristi L, Klena Nikolai, Turner Brett, Tearney Guillermo J, Lo Cecilia W, Rowe Steven M
Abstract excerpt
Ciliary motion defects cause defective mucociliary transport (MCT) in primary ciliary dyskinesia (PCD). Current diagnostic tests do not assess how MCT is affected by perturbation of ciliary motion. In this study, we sought to use micro-optical coherence tomography (μOCT) to delineate the mechanistic basis of cilia motion defects of PCD genes by functional categorization of cilia motion.
